The public is invited to attend an exhibit examining the disability movement.  “The Changing Face of the Disability Movement” is on display at the west entrance on the News Wall in Pattee Library through Oct. 31. The exhibit, sponsored by Library Services for Persons with Disabilities, shows historical highlights of attitudes towards the disabled and the advancement of their cause.

The exhibit is open during regular library hours.
Penn State has officially declared October as Disabilities Awareness month. Called “Diversability,” it emphasizes the varying abilities and talents of people with disabilities.
